كشف مشروع Cartesi من الطبقة الثانية عن تصميم قائم على التجميع لجهاز Cartesi ، وهو جهاز افتراضي قائم على Linux يسمح للمطورين بتشغيل أي نوع من تطبيقات الحوسبة المؤمنة عبر blockchains.
يستخدم تصميم Cartesi نسخة معدلة قليلاً من Optimistic Rollups ، وهي تقنية من الطبقة الثانية تم تطويرها داخل النظام البيئي Ethereum ، لتشغيل الجهاز الظاهري. على عكس تنفيذ Optimism ، الذي يستخدم هذا النوع من التراكمية بشكل أساسي للحفاظ على التوافق الكامل مع عقود Ethereum الذكية ، تريد Cartesi تقديم بيئة تطوير تقليدية.
تحاكي آلة Cartesi الافتراضية بنية المعالجات الدقيقة RISC-V ، وهي بديل مفتوح المصدر لمجموعة تعليمات ARM المستخدمة بشكل شائع في الهواتف الذكية أو أجهزة الكمبيوتر المستندة إلى M1 من Apple. تسمح بنية RISC-V بتشغيل بيئات البرامج القياسية القائمة على Linux. بالنسبة للمطورين الذين يبنون على Cartesi ، فإن هذا يعني أنه يمكن تطوير العقود الذكية بأي لغة أو نظام بيئي للتطوير تقريبًا ، بشرط أن يكون مدعومًا بواسطة Linux.
يسمح التصميم القائم على التجميع لـ Cartesi بربط مثل هذه البيئة المعقدة بـ blockchain ، والتعامل مع نموذج الأمان الخاص بها لضمان صحة ما يحدث في الطبقة الثانية. تتمثل فرضية مجموعة التحديثات في أن جميع التغييرات التي تطرأ على حالة البيئة الخارجية ، على سبيل المثال أرصدة المحفظة ومعاملات الصرف ، يتم نشرها في النهاية في شكل مضغوط إلى الطبقة الرئيسية من blockchain ، على سبيل المثال Ethereum.
تعتمد التراكمية المتفائلة على نشر البيانات على blockchain والسماح بفترة التحدي. خلال هذا الوقت ، يمكن للمستخدمين إرسال “إثباتات احتيال” للإشارة إلى أن البيانات غير صحيحة ، مما يؤدي إلى نزاع يجب أن يؤدي إلى تصحيح تلك البيانات. بمجرد حلها ، يتم إنهاء الحالة وضمان صحتها من خلال نموذج أمان blockchain. فترة الانسحاب الطويلة هي مع ذلك نقطة شائعة للنقد.
يستخدم إصدار Cartesi من Optimistic Rollups ما يسمى بحل النزاعات التفاعلية للسماح لـ blockchain نفسها بحساب الإصدار الصحيح من البيانات بأقل تكلفة. أخبر إريك دي مورا ، مؤسس Cartesi ، Cointelegraph أن هذا التصميم هو ما يسمح بتشغيل حسابات أكثر تعقيدًا بكثير مما تقدمه آلة Ethereum الافتراضية:
“تعمل حلول التجميع الأخرى على جعل كود Solidity يعمل بشكل أفضل على الطبقة الثانية فقط. ومع ذلك ، فإننا نبتكر شيئًا أقرب بكثير إلى كمبيوتر لامركزي حقيقي بنظام تشغيل حقيقي “.
شدد De Moura أيضًا على أن تصميم Cartesi حيادي blockchain ، ويعمل على سلاسل blockchain أخرى مثل Binance Smart Chain أو Matic – مع المزيد من عمليات الدمج التي سيتم تطويرها في المستقبل أيضًا.
يبقى أن نرى ما إذا كان اقتراح كارتيسي سيجد قوة دفع. وسط جميع منصات العقود الذكية تقريبًا التي تتبنى Solidity ، يسير المشروع عكس التيار. ومع ذلك ، يمكن أن تكون البيئة المستندة إلى Linux جذابة لأولئك الذين يبنون تطبيقات DApps أكثر تعقيدًا.
ألقت الشرطة الروسية القبض على العديد من المشتبه بهم المتهمين باختطاف وقتل مستثمر عملات مشفرة…
أعربت البنوك الإيطالية عن دعمها لمبادرة اليورو الرقمي التي أطلقها البنك المركزي الأوروبي، لكنها دعت…
أصبحت العملات المستقرة التقليدية مثل USDT وUSDC ضرورية للتمويل اللامركزي والمعاملات عبر الحدود، لكن الخبراء…
كان التفاؤل بشأن عملة البيتكوين أقوى بكثير في بداية العام، ولكن قد لا يمر وقت…
قال مؤسس منصة Binance، Changpeng "CZ" Zhao، إن مذكراته القادمة قد اكتملت تقريبًا، وكشف أنها…
أصدرت Binance إرشادات مهمة لمستثمري العملات المشفرة حول كيفية تأمين حساباتهم في حالة فقدان الجهاز…
This website uses cookies.